Attention shall be paid to the purchase of red copper pipe in order to study the distribution law of pipeline crack stress field under internal pressure. The simulation ysis and experimental verification are carried out for pipes with cracks of different shapes, different directions, different internal pressures and different sizes. The results show that the stress at the crack tip is much greater than that at the crack center. The crack shape has little effect on the stress. With the increase of the included angle between the crack direction and the pipe axis, the stress at the crack tip first increases and then decreases. With the increase of the pipe internal pressure, crack depth, and crack length, the stress at the crack tip increases linearly. Among them, the effect of crack length on the stress at the crack tip is smaller than that of internal pressure and crack depth. During the construction and operation of long-distance pipeline, due to the influence of pipe manufacturing defects, welding defects internal and external loads, stress concentration, corrosion defects and other factors, the pipeline will produce cracks and expand cracks, which is the most dangerous defect of long-distance pipeline and the main reason for pipeline failure. At present pipeline cracks are mainly determined by internal testing and non-destructive testing after excavation. Among them, ultrasonic internal testing has a good identification rate for cracks with a length of more than 25 mm, a depth of more than 1 mm in the base metal or a depth of more than 2 mm in the weld; Magnetic flux leakage internal detection has a certain detection rate for cracks with opening more than 0.25mm, but it is difficult to identify and quantify. In NDT, magnetic particle, penetration, eddy current and radiographic methods have high detection and identification rate. The generation and propagation of cracks will cause local stress concentration in the pipeline, which is prone to brittle fracture, fatigue damage, corrosion damage and other failure phenomena, seriously affecting the service performance and reliability of long-distance pipeline. In this paper, the influence of crack shape direction and size on the stress at the crack tip is yzed by studying the stress field distribution law of copper pipe cracks, which provides a reference for the prevention and control of pipe cracks. Pay attention to the following points when using flame heating brazing: the selection of welding materials The filler metal is wire or rod, with a diameter of about 35mm. The material is: the melting temperature of wire 221 is about 0905 ℃. Its chemical composition is FB10 The composition is 2331% H3BO3 and 6071% KBF The joint form of brazed copper pipe is mostly plug-in. Before cleaning the brazed copper pipe before welding, the edge of the pipe mouth must be corrected and deburred to ensure that the pipe mouth is free of cracks or other defects. And clean the surface of the inserted part. After the red copper pipe is assembled by tack welding, it shall be fixed by tack welding. The number, size and height of tack welds shall be symmetrically and evenly distributed along the circumference from top to bottom, left to right, and the tack welds shall be melted into the whole weld during brazing. When brazing the copper pipe, the flat angle position shall be used as far as possible to ensure continuous welding. Select the appropriate welding torch according to the size of the pipe joint. The flame of the former Han Dynasty should be neutral, because the oxidation flame has high oxygen content, which is easy to oxidize copper and cause cracks; The carbonization flame contains free hydrogen, which will cause pores. When heating pipes before welding, the flame shall be perpendicular to the heating surface, the pipe joints shall be heated evenly, and the base metal shall be heated as quickly as possible to avoid excessive temperature and heating time of the through pipe joints. During the brazing of degreased copper tube, the brazing seam and filler metal shall be under the protection of flame. In addition, it shall be noted that the brazing seam shall be naturally cooled after welding, and the weldment shall not be moved before the brazing seam has solidified. After natural cooling after welding, hot water or wet cloth shall be used to wipe the brazing seam and remove welding slag to improve corrosion resistance and reliability of post welding inspection.
